Good to know, as they are usually reluctant to 'open' a flight early. Maybe the new kiosks help make it easier for the staff.I had breakfast recently for $65 plus $35 for a squiggle MEL-SYD. It's the first time I've seen the kiosks for JQ international and the helpful lady was happy to check me in over 3.5 hours before my flight (HLO) and give me the D sticker. There were several other flights checking in at the same time.
